Read moreOcean 48 is the kind of place that just gets it. Whether you’re in the mood for a full dinner, cocktails and apps, or just swinging by for dessert, they deliver every single time—with top-tier service, clean ingredients, and a vibe that fits whatever night you’re trying to have.
Let’s start with the star of the show: the bread service. I rarely waste calories on bread, but this is an exception I happily make. It’s slightly sweet, flaky, buttery soft on the inside, beautifully crisp on the outside, and served warm on a cast-iron skillet. It genuinely makes my day every time.
Tonight, I skipped my usual cauliflower and mushrooms (which are fantastic) and went for the Caesar salad split in two and the Arctic char. The Caesar is consistently fresh and crisp, but what makes it next level is the soft egg yolk on top that gently breaks over the greens, adding a rich, velvety texture to the already creamy dressing. Paired with the crunchy croutons and fresh peppers—it’s a salad I actually crave.
The Arctic char is a generous 14 ounces, which makes it more than enough to share. It’s buttery, perfectly cooked, and full of flavor without being heavy—an easy favorite. And I love that the food always comes out relatively quickly, with just the right pacing.
Though I didn’t order a cocktail tonight, it’s worth noting: Ocean 48 serves one of the best Last Words in town. Their bartenders are skilled and the pours are generous.
Now, let’s talk service. Al is by far the best. We’ve followed him from A Crystal cove. The most attentive human being I’ve met. Ana, one of my other favorite server here, was absolutely exceptional—warm, intuitive, and always on point with her recommendations. She suggested the red velvet cake, and I’m so glad I listened. Served warm with custard and ice cream on top, it’s perfectly balanced—flavorful without being overly sweet. It honestly puts butter cake to shame. It gave me that burst of joy in the mouth that only a truly special dessert can deliver.
Huge shoutout to Lynn as well, for listening to our feedback from our last visit and going out of her way to ensure we had a great dessert experience this time around. The level of care from the staff here is unmatched.
As for the ambiance—you have options. The front bar is lively and great for cocktails. The back bar feels more casual and relaxed, perfect for a laid-back dinner. If you’re celebrating something special, the poolside seating is lovely and a bit more elevated. Personally, I skip the main dining area—it’s a little dark and formal for my taste, kind of gives a Mastro’s vibe.
